One thing that immediately stands out is the way we attribute purpose to ecosystems. For instance, we say forests 'function' as carbon sinks or wetlands 'filter' water. But what many people don't realize is that these are human-assigned roles, not intrinsic goals. If you take a step back and think about it, ecosystems don't exist to serve us; they simply exist. The Amazon rainforest doesn't 'aim' to absorb carbon—it just does, as a byproduct of its processes. This raises a deeper question: Why do we insist on framing nature's actions as purposeful?
A detail that I find especially interesting is the philosophical debate around the concept of function. Ecologists often borrow theories like causal role theory or selected effects theory, which were developed for biological traits shaped by evolution. But ecosystems aren't like organisms; they aren't selected for specific functions. They're open, dynamic systems with no intrinsic trajectory. What this really suggests is that applying functional language to ecosystems is more about human needs than ecological realities.
From my perspective, the idea of malfunction only makes sense when ecosystems are appropriated for human goals. For example, if a wetland is designated as a water filtration system, its failure to filter water is a malfunction—but only because we've assigned it that role. Similarly, the Amazon's declining carbon sequestration is a problem because we've made it one. What this highlights is the tension between describing nature as it is and prescribing what it should do for us.
What many people don't realize is that this framing has political and ethical implications. When we say an ecosystem is 'breaking down,' we're often disguising our values as objective facts. This can be rhetorically powerful—think of the 'rivet popper' analogy—but it's conceptually misleading. It implies that ecosystems have a 'proper' state, which is a human construct, not a natural one.
